ALMOND & SESAME NUT ROAST WITH MUSHROOM-ONION SAUCE



Almond & Sesame Nut Roast With Mushroom-Onion Sauce image

This is from a vegetarian cookbook - which is probably out of print - called "Cooking for Today Simple Vegetarian Recipes" published by Whitecap books... I've tried lots of different "meat" loaves and they all sucked - mostly I think b/c they contain Tofu. I love tofu - but I don't think it belongs in "meat" loaf. This Roast/Loaf turned out really delicious. I made it for a dinner party and everyone loved it - and they said it went good especially with the Mushroom sauce... I'm allergic to mushrooms and ate my slices with ketchup - it was still loverly :)

Provided by cUte Kitty pUnk

Categories     Vegetable

Time 1h30m

Yield 12 slices, 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 19

2 tablespoons sesame or 2 tablespoons olive oil
1 small onion, finely chopped
1/4 cup risotto rice
1 1/4 cups vegetable stock, for loaf
1 large carrot, grated
1 large leek, trimmed and finely chopped
2 teaspoons sesame seeds, toasted
3/4 cup chopped almonds, toasted
1/2 cup ground almonds
3/4 cup grated sharp cheddar cheese
2 eggs, beaten
1 teaspoon dried herbs
1 teaspoon salt (to taste)
1/2 teaspoon pepper (to taste)
2 tablespoons butter or 2 tablespoons margarine
1 small onion, chopped finely
1 1/4 cups mushrooms, chopped finely
1/4 cup all-purpose flour
1 1/4 cups vegetable stock, for sauce

Steps:

  • Heat oil in a large skillet and fry the onion gently for 2-3 minutes. Add the rice and cook slowly for 5-6 minutes, stirring frequently.
  • Add the vegetable stock, bring to a boil and then simmer for about 15 minutes, or until the rice is tender. Add a little extra water if necessary. Remove from the heat and transfer to a large mixing bowl.
  • Add the carrot, leak, sesame seeds, almonds, cheese, eggs and herbs to the mixture. Mix well and season with salt and pepper. Transfer the mixture to a greased 1 lb loaf pan, levelling the surface. Bake in a preheated oven at 350-F degrees for about 1 hour, until set and firm. Leave in the pan for 10 minutes.
  • To make sauce, melt the butter in a small saucepan and fry the onion until dark golden brown. Add the mushrooms and cook for a further 2 minutes. Stir in flour, cook slowly for 1 minute and then gradually add the stock. Bring to boil, stirring constantly, until thickened and blended. Season to taste.
  • Turn out the nut roast, slice and serve on warmed plates with fresh vegetables, accompanied by the sauce. Garnish with sprigs of Italian parsley if desired.

COFFEE BRAISED POT ROAST WITH ONION SAUCE



Coffee Braised Pot Roast With Onion Sauce image

A tasty pot roast with a rich sauce. Serve with potatoes and steamed carrots. The vinegar added to the gravy gives it a "sauerbraten" flavor and can be omitted if desired.

Provided by Outta Here

Categories     Roast Beef

Time 2h25m

Yield 4-6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 13

4 teaspoons olive oil, divided
2 medium onions, peeled and thinly sliced
2 garlic cloves, peeled and minced
4 lbs top round roast
1 1/2 cups strong black coffee
1 cup beef broth
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on ground pepper
1/4 teaspoon dried thyme
1 bay leaf
1 tablespoon unsalted butter, room temperature
1 tablespoon flour
2 1/2 tablespoons red wine vinegar

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 325°F.
  • In a large Dutch oven, heat 2 teaspoons olive oil over medium heat. Sauté the onions and garlic until softened, about 10 minutes. Remove from pan and set aside.
  • Heat the remaining oil over medium-high heat and brown the beef on all sides. Spoon the onions around the roast and pour in the coffee and broth. Add the salt, pepper, thyme and bay leaf. Bring to a boil and cover. Put the pot into oven and cook 1 hour and 40 minutes. Baste occasionally.
  • Remove the roast from pan and let rest 15 minutes.
  • Remove the onions from the pan with a slotted spoon and set aside. Discard the bay leaf; degrease the liquid.
  • Mash together the butter and flour.
  • Bring the liquid to a boil and slowly whisk in the butter mixture. Simmer the sauce 10 minutes; it should be slightly thickened. Stir in the onions and vinegar; check the seasonings.
  • Carve the roast thinly and serve with the onion sauce.

CHICKPEA AND MILLET NUT ROAST



Chickpea and Millet Nut Roast image

There is nothing more traditional for a vegetarian than a nut roast! It is perfect on Sunday with vegetables, crispy roast potatoes and onion gravy. Of course, at Christmas, when the carnivores are tucking into their turkey, every self-respecting vegetarian or vegan is sitting down to their nut roast with trimmings. I know there are plenty of nut roast recipes out there, but I thought I would develop my own anyway. All the ingredients in this recipe are readily available and it is easy to make.

Provided by Tim Barker

Categories     Nuts

Time 50m

Yield 1 1 loaf, 4-6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 20

100 g millet (200ml water)
400 g chickpeas (or dried chickpeas)
1 teaspoon marmite or 1 teaspoon soy sauce
1 vegetable stock cube
75 g roasted sunflower seeds (without shells)
75 g non-salted peanuts (roughly ground)
25 g dried chopped cranberries (optional)
2 garlic cloves
1 medium onion (finely chopped)
2 tablespoons freshly chopped parsley (or dried parsley)
1 teaspoon freshly chopped basil (or dried)
1 teaspoon fennel seed
1 pinch chili powder
2 tablespoons olive oil
1 teaspoon lemon juice
1 teaspoon brown sugar
1/2 teaspoon wine vinegar
50 g breadcrumbs
3 tablespoons warm water
salt and pepper

Steps:

  • Put the millet to a saucepan and add the 200ml of water and vegetable stock cube. Bring to the boil and cook for about 10 to 15 minutes, stir occasionally to prevent the millet sticking to the pan. When all the water is absorbed it is ready. (The cooked millet should be a mushy consistency, which will help the nut roast bind together) Leave the millet on the side for a few moments to cool.
  • Dry roast the sunflower seeds. Heat a non-stick pan without any oil on a medium heat. Add the sunflower seeds and heat until they start to go brown.
  • Dry roast the fennel seeds in a pan without oil until they start to go brown. Then grind in a pestle and mortar.
  • Grind the peanuts in a pestle and mortar. However, they do not need to be ground too finely, just roughly.
  • Mash the chickpeas in a large bowl and add all the ingredients together (including the millet) and mix well. Add the breadcrumbs last followed by the 3 tbsp of warm water. Mix with your hands so that the mixture binds together to form a dough.
  • Press into a loaf tin (or any square or rectangular baking tin you have) Bake in the oven for 30 - 40 minutes at 180C/35F Gas mark 4 until the top starts to brown nicely.
  • Turn out onto a plate and garnish with parsley and lemon. Slice and serve with onion gravy or your favourite sauce and vegetables. Of course with chips and ketchup is great too.
  • N.B.
  • 1. Red or white kidney beans can be used instead of chick peas.
  • 2. Salted peanuts can be used, but this means that less salt should be added to the recipe as a whole.
  • 3. I use a loaf tin which is 23cm x 10cm x 6cm.
